Transaction 42e32fc544e28267c25111ddf9a05b7835fe140cb77d2c78815c0b7db6f49414
1 Input
2 Outputs
- 42e32fc544e28267c25111ddf9a05b7835fe140cb77d2c78815c0b7db6f49414:0
- 42e32fc544e28267c25111ddf9a05b7835fe140cb77d2c78815c0b7db6f49414:1
value 806000
address 1KPpg78xzsbqa5BhQ38VWPCrw78a314NPi
value 29737558
address 3HknnrVTxAbFDToMt3p7u5QDUpxdXvCHCX